// First include (the generated) my_config.h, to get correct platform defines.
#include "my_config.h"
#include <gtest/gtest.h>
#include <my_global.h>
#include <my_sys.h>
namespace my_b_vprintf_unittest {
void test1(const char *res, const char *fmt, ...)
{
IO_CACHE info;
va_list args;
size_t len;
init_io_cache(&info, -1, 0, WRITE_CACHE, 0 , 1 , MYF(0));
memset(info.write_buffer, 0, 64); /* RECORD_CACHE_SIZE is 64K */
va_start(args, fmt);
len= my_b_vprintf(&info, fmt, args);
va_end(args);
EXPECT_EQ(len, strlen(res));
EXPECT_STREQ((char *)(info.write_buffer), res);
end_io_cache(&info);
}
TEST(Mysys, Vprintf)
{
test1("Format specifier s works",
"Format specifier s %s", "works");
test1("Format specifier b works",
"Format specifier b %.5b", "works!!!");
test1("Format specifier b with * works",
"Format specifier b with * %.*b", 5, "workss!!!");
test1("Format specifier c !",
"Format specifier c %c", '!');
test1("Format specifier d 1",
"Format specifier d %d", 1);
test1("Format specifier u 2",
"Format specifier u %u", 2);
test1("Format specifier ld -3",
"Format specifier ld %ld", -3L);
test1("Format specifier lu 4",
"Format specifier lu %lu", 4L);
test1("Format specifier llu 5",
"Format specifier llu %llu", 5LL);
test1("Width is ignored for strings <x> <y>",
"Width is ignored for strings <%04s> <%5s>", "x", "y");
test1("Hello",
"Hello");
test1("Hello int, 1",
"Hello int, %d", 1);
test1("Hello int, -1",
"Hello int, %d", -1);
test1("Hello string 'I am a string'",
"Hello string '%s'", "I am a string");
test1("Hello hack hack 1",
"Hello hack hack %d", 1);
test1("Hello 1 hack 4",
"Hello %d hack %d", 1, 4);
test1("Hello 1 hack hack hack hack hack 4",
"Hello %d hack hack hack hack hack %d", 1, 4);
test1("Hello 'hack' hhhhhhhhhhhhhhh",
"Hello '%s' hhhhhhhhhhhhhhh", "hack");
test1("Hello hhhhhhhhh 1 sssssssss",
"Hello hhhhhhhhh %d sssssssss", 1);
test1("Hello 1",
"Hello %u", 1);
test1("Hello 4294967295",
"Hello %u", -1);
test1("Hello TEST",
"Hello %05s", "TEST");
}
}
